William PYNCHON was born 11 November 1703 in Springfield, Province of Massachusetts Bay

William PYNCHON was the child of John PYNCHON   and   Bathshuba TAYLOR and the grandchild of: (paternal)  John PYNCHON and Margaret HUBBARD

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

William  married  Sarah BLISS 14 December 1738 in Springfield, Province of Massachusetts Bay .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Sarah BLISS  was born 16 October 1712 in Springfield, Massachusetts, USA (Indian Orchard).  Sarah died 21 February 1796 in Springfield, Massachusetts, USA (Indian Orchard).  Sarah was the child of Pelatiah BLISS and Elizabeth (Elyzabeth) HITCHCOCK.

William PYNCHON died 11 January 1783 in Springfield, Crown Colony of Massachusetts Bay .

Did You Know?The name 'Massachusetts' originates with native Americans in the Massachusetts Bay area (from the language of the Algonquian nation). The name translates roughly as 'at or about the great hill.' (statesymbolsusa.org)

1620 - 1627 - Plymouth Colony, New England
1628 - 1686 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1686 - 1689 - Dominion of New England
1689 - 1692 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1692 - 1775 - Province of Massachusetts Bay
1776 - 1788 - Crown Colony of Massachusetts Bay
February 6, 1788 - Massachusetts becomes 6th U.S. state
